IPL 2026, Match 69: Mumbai Indians vs Rajasthan Royals Match Preview

The Rajasthan Royals (RR) travel to the state of Maharashtra to take on the Mumbai Indians (MI) in Match 69 of the 2026 Indian Premier League (IPL) on Sunday, May 24, at the Wankhede Stadium.  

MI have nothing to play for apart from pride following yet another disappointing campaign. The five-time champions have picked up a mere four wins from 13 matches this season to find themselves in ninth spot in the standings. 

RR, however, are still in the hunt to secure a playoff berth. The Jaipur-based franchise know that a win against MI guarantees a place in the top four, where they would go on to face the Sunrisers Hyderabad in the Eliminator. 

The game on Sunday afternoon will be the second meeting between MI and RR during this year’s IPL. The Royals secured a 27-run win over Hardik Pandya’s side in Guwahati, Assam, during the early stages of the tournament. 


MI vs RR: Match Details

Match Mumbai Indians vs Rajasthan Royals, Match 69, IPL 2026
Date and Time (IST) Sunday, May 24, 3:30 PM
Venue Wankhede Stadium, Mumbai
Broadcast and Live Streaming JioStar Network Channels and JioHotstar (App & Website)

MI vs RR: Head-to-Head record

Matches Played 32
Won by RR 15
Won by MI 16
Tie/NR 1
First-ever fixture May 07, 2008 (MI Won)
Most recent fixture April 07, 2026 (RR Won)

Wankhede Stadium, Mumbai: Pitch Report

Renowned for being a batter-friendly pitch, the Wankhede Stadium offers a host of runs to each side, regardless of whether they are bowling or batting first. Team batting second, however, can expect to chase a total well above 200.

It also helps when the boundaries are not the biggest, allowing the ball to travel a long distance. Bowlers, on the other hand, can get some assistance in the early part of the innings with the new ball.
